Re: Anonymous posting from DOD. It is my experience that DoD's actions were NOT, for the most part, "the standard management practices in place in this country at the time". When the Army regularly sent trucks to pick up the dead fish in Gruber's Grove Bay during Badger Army Ammunition Plant's active days, when the Army issued face masks to nearby farmers who needed to go into their fields to milk the cows, and when the foam on the river was so high it covered the road -- the Army DID know better, however we were in the middle of a war and the military's mission was prioritized over all others... a rationale that is no longer readily accepted by the American public; THIS is what is different, and THIS is what we have learned.
